Marketing Traffic and Tactics Coordinator

International Association of Privacy Professionals · Portsmouth, NH, USA ·

Job type:
Full Time

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Oversee production of extra-small and small marketing projects, including cross-departmental communication and approvals
Develop (and update as necessary) detailed marketing production schedules for extra-small and small projects, as well as for medium, large and extra-large projects based on Marketing Managers’ milestone schedules
Trafficking: Ensure that assets and projects flow though Marketing processes according to schedule, including making all stakeholders are aware of their task due dates
Maintain Marketing Toolkit and oversee quarterly update process
Assist Marketing Strategy and Tactics team in completing administrative tasks
Additional Duties Additional duties as assigned
Minimum Qualifications

Education and/or Experience Bachelor’s Degree (BA/BS), or equivalent combination of education and experience
Proficiency in Microsoft Office Suite

About the IAPP

The IAPP is the largest and most comprehensive global information privacy community and resource. Founded in 2000, the IAPP is a not-for-profit organization that helps define, promote and improve the privacy profession. More information about the IAPP is available at iapp.org.
